Severely wounded Iraq veterans and their families discuss living with the aftermath of war. The sacrifices of the families, especially mothers who give up jobs and spend endless hours at their sons' and daughters' bedsides, are highlighted.
This documentary was first broadcast on Memorial Day, 2008, before the effects of traumatic brain injury were as widely known as they are today.
Barry Yeoman reports, based on his investigation for AARP The Magazine.
